Implementasi Media Diorama untuk Meningkatkan Keterampilan Berpikir Kritis Siswa Kelas V Sekolah Dasar
Abstract
This study aims to (1) describe the steps in implementing diorama media to improve the critical thinking skills of fifth-grade students at Al-Hilal Islamic Elementary School, Kartasura, and (2) improve students' critical thinking skills in Natural and Social Sciences (IPAS) learning on the topic of ecosystems and Indonesia's natural wealth. Prior studies on diorama media have largely focused on pure science subjects, general learning outcomes, or psychological factors such as learning independence and reading interest, leaving a gap in research that specifically measures elementary students' critical thinking skills based on Facione's six indicators through diorama media in an integrated IPAS context. This research is a Classroom Action Research (CAR) following the Kemmis and Mc. Taggart model, conducted collaboratively with the classroom teacher across two cycles, each consisting of planning, action, observation, and reflection stages. The subjects were 21 fifth-grade students at Al-Hilal Islamic Elementary School, Kartasura, in the 2025/2026 academic year. Data were collected through observation, written tests, and documentation, with validity established through source and technique triangulation. Data were analyzed qualitatively using the Miles and Huberman interactive model and quantitatively through descriptive analysis. The results show that the implementation of diorama media improved teacher performance from the fair to the good category and increased student activity from the fair to the good category. Students' critical thinking skills also improved substantially from the pre-action stage through Cycle I to Cycle II, with the percentage of students achieving mastery ultimately exceeding the predetermined success indicator of 80%. It is concluded that diorama media effectively enhances fifth-grade students' critical thinking skills in IPAS learning, offering a concrete, contextual alternative to teacher-centered instruction in elementary science and social studies education.
